This fixed self-flashing skylight features a 4-in flat flange and a built-in aluminum curb that is only 2-1/8-in high, making it one of the sleekest profiles in the industry. The skylight is completely assembled and includes installation hardware, so no additional flashing kit is needed. The tempered low-e argon glass is argon-filled and double insulated, providing maximum thermal benefits. It is approved for use by the Florida building code and the Texas department of insurance, but requires a minimum pitch of 2:12 or 9-1/2 degrees. The skylight also comes with a 20 year limited warranty.
